The breeding success of blackbirds was investigated in April and June 2008 and 2009 in the Botanical Garden of the University of Pecs, with a total of 50 artificial nests at each of the four sessions (with 1 quail egg and 1 plasticine egg placed in every nest). In all four study periods of the two years, 2 nests (4%) were destroyed by predators. Six nests (12%, of the nests) were not discovered in either of the cases. The survival probability of artificial nests was greater in April than in June (both years), but the difference was significant only in 2008. Nests placed into a curtain of ivy (Hedera helix) on a wall were located higher up than those in bushes, yet their predation rates were quite similar. The predation values of quail vs. plasticine eggs did not differ in 2008. In the year 2009, however, significantly more quail eggs were discovered (mostly removed), than plasticine eggs. Marks that were left on plasticine eggs originated mostly from small mammals and small-bodied birds, but the disappearance of a large number of quail and plasticine eggs was probably caused by larger birds, primarily jays.

Predation rates of nests at human-induced habitat edges may be greater than in forest interior due to differences in predator assemblages and predator activity. I compared the predation rates on 192 artificial nests containing plasticine eggs placed in forest edge and interior sites at Bunyip State Park, Victoria. The nest-predation rates at the forest edge sites were significantly greater (mean = 52–58%) than that at the forest interior sites (mean = 30–39%). The relative rates of predation by birds compared with mammals were significantly greater at forest edge sites (mean = 78–94%) than at forest interior sites (mean = 36–67%). Higher rates of nest predation at forest edges appeared to be due to greater densities of avian predators such as the grey shrike-thrush (Colluricincla harmonica), and/or lower abundances of small mammals. However, biases towards certain predator types may mask real, or create false, patterns in predation rates of artificial nests. A better understanding of how predators respond to artificial nests compared with natural nests is required. Until then, results of predation studies that use artificial nests should be interpreted with caution.

Context The breeding success of ground-nesting birds is strongly related to the predation rate. Many predators feed primarily on rodents when the densities of rodents are high and change to alternative prey (eggs or young birds) when the main prey populations decrease. Aims During a 3-year study, predation on an artificial nest was related to population dynamics of small mammals in coniferous and deciduous forests in the Tatra Mountains (western Carpathians). Methods Small mammals were captured using the live traps. In deciduous forest habitats, we placed 36 traps and, in coniferous forest habitats, we placed 18 traps. In total, 174 artificial nests imitating broods of hazel grouse (Tetrastes bonansia) were located randomly in both types of forest habitat between 2012 and 2014. Predators of the artificial nests were identified by camera-traps at 87 nests. Key results Most of the artificial nests were lost to predation by mammals. The most numerous species of rodents in both types of forest habitat were the yellow-necked mouse (Apodemus flavicollis) and the bank vole (Myodes glareolus). A significant decrease in the number of rodents was followed by a considerable increase of predation on artificial nests. There were no significant differences in the rates of predation between the two forest-habitat types. Conclusions Our results support the alternative prey hypothesis and suggest that the breeding success of ground-nesting birds in the forests of the Tatra Mountains varies strongly from year to year, depending on the abundance of rodents. Implications Increasing of rodents’ density may result in lower predation pressure on eggs of ground-nesting birds. This finding may help modify recommendations for conservationists and forest managers to optimize their effort to save populations of Galliformes.

Abstract Background The aim of the study was to compare the amount of interproximal enamel reduction (IPR) provided on ClinCheck software with the amount of IPR carried out by the orthodontist during treatment with clear aligners. Methods 30 subjects (14 males, 16 females; mean age of 24.53 ± 13.41 years) randomly recruited from the Invisalign account of the Department of Orthodontics at the University of Rome “Tor Vergata” from November 2018 to October 2019, were collected according to the following inclusion criteria: mild to moderate dento-alveolar discrepancy (1.5–6.5 mm); Class I canine and molar relationship; full permanent dentition (excluding third molars); both arches treated only using Comprehensive Package by Invisalign system; treatment plan including IPR. Pre- (T0) and post-treatment (T1) digital models (.stl files), created from an iTero scan, were collected from all selected patients. The OrthoCAD digital software was used to measure tooth mesiodistal width in upper and lower arches before (T0) and at the end of treatment (T1) before any refinement. The widest mesio-distal diameter was measured for each tooth excluding molars by “Diagnostic” OrthoCAD tool. The total amount of IPR performed during treatment was obtained comparing the sum of mesio-distal widths of all measured teeth at T0 and T1. Significant T1–T0 differences were tested with dependent sample t-test (P < 0.05). Results In the upper arch, IPR was digitally planned on average for 0.62 mm while in the lower arch was on average for 1.92 mm. As for the amount of enamel actually removed after IPR performing, it was on average 0.62 mm in the maxillary arch. In the mandibular arch, the mean of IPR carried out was 1.93 mm. The difference between planned IPR and performed IPR is described: this difference was on average 0.00 mm in the upper arch and 0.01 in the lower arch. Conclusions The amount of enamel removed in vivo corresponded with the amount of IPR planned by the Orthodontist using ClinCheck software.

We present an analysis related to the evaluation of Morison and transverse force coefficients in the case of a submerged square barrier subject to the action of solitary waves. To this purpose, two-dimensional experimental research was undertaken in the wave flume of the University of Calabria, in which a rigid square barrier was provided by a discrete battery of pressure sensors to determine the horizontal and vertical hydrodynamic forces. A total set of 18 laboratory tests was carried out by varying the motion law of a piston-type paddle. Owing to the low Keulegan–Carpenter numbers of the tests, the force regime of the physical tests was defined by the dominance of the inertia loads in the horizontal direction and of the lift loads in the vertical one. Through the use of the time series of wave forces and the undisturbed kinematics, drag, horizontal inertia, lift, and vertical inertia coefficients in the Morison and transverse semi-empirical schemes were calculated using time-domain approaches, adopting the WLS1 method for the minimization of the difference between the maximum forces and the linked phase shifts by comparing laboratory and calculated wave loads. Practical equations to calculate these coefficients as a function of the wave non-linearity were introduced. The obtained results highlighted the prevalence of the horizontal forces in comparison with the vertical ones which, however, prove to be fundamental for stability purposes of the barrier. An overall good agreement between the experimental forces and those calculated by the calibrated semi-empirical schemes was found, particularly for the positive horizontal and vertical loads. The analysis of the hydrodynamic coefficients showed a decreasing trend for the drag, horizontal inertia, and lift coefficients as a function of the wave non-linearity, while the vertical inertia coefficient underlined an initial increasing trend and a successive slight decreasing trend.

Ground-nesting birds typically experience high predation rates on their nests, often by mammalian predators. As such, researchers and wildlife managers have employed numerous techniques to mitigate nest predation. We investigated the use of scents as repellents to deter predators from both artificial and natural ground nests. Survival rates of artificial nests did not differ among six groups of substances (Wald ?2 df = 5 = 4.53, P < 0.48); however the chronology of predation among groups differed. A commercial Coyote urine based deterrent (DEER-D-TERTM), human hair, and Worcestershire sauce were depredated faster than the control (F4,5 = 40.3, P < 0.001). Nest survival of natural nests differed among those groups tested (Wald ?2 df = 2 = 11.8, P < 0.005); the eight mothball treatment decreased survival (Wald ?2 df = 1 = 11.5, P < 0.005), which indicated that novel smells may attract predators or result in duck nest abandonment when coupled with natural duck scent. Chronologies of predation events among treatment groups were not different for natural nests (F2,3 = 1.9, P = 0.22). These findings indicate an interaction between novel scents and predator olfactory cues.

The experiments to which I shall refer were carried out in the physical laboratory of the University during the late summer session. I was ably assisted in conducting the experiments by three students of the laboratory,—Messrs H. A. Salvesen, G. M. Connor, and D. E. Stewart. The method which was used of measuring the difference of potential required to produce a disruptive discharge of electricity under given conditions, is that described in a paper communicated to the Royal Society of Edinburgh in 1876 in the names of Mr J. A. Paton, M. A., and myself, and was suggested to me by Professor Tait as a means of attacking the experimental problems mentioned below.The above sketch which I took of the apparatus in situ may facilitate tha description of the method. The receiver of an air-pump, having a rod capable of being moved air-tight up and down through the neck, was attached to one of the conductors of a Holtz machine in such a manner that the conductor of the machine and the rod formed one conducting system. Projecting from the bottom of the receiver was a short metallic rod, forming one conductor with the metallic parts of the air-pump, and by means of a chain with the uninsulated conductor of the Holtz machine. Brass balls and discs of various sizes were made to order, capable of being screwed on to the ends of the rods. On the table, and at a distance of about six feet from the receiver, was a stand supporting two insulated brass balls, the one fixed, the other having one degree of freedom, viz., of moving in a straight line in the plane of the table. The fixed insulated ball A was made one conductor with the insulated conductor of the Holtz and the rod of the receiver, by means of a copper wire insulated with gutta percha, having one end stuck firmly into a hole in the collar of the receiver, and having the other fitted in between the glass stem and the hollow in the ball, by which it fitted on to the stem tightly. A thin wire similarly fitted in between the ball B and its insulating stem connected the ball with the insulated half ring of a divided ring reflecting electrometer.

The aim of this study is to clarify the relationship between self-concept and patterns of family climate among students at the University of Islamic Sciences, and also aimed to investigate the effect of gender and age on this relationship.The sample of the study consisted of a group of students were selected randomly, totaling (139) students; (58) male and (81) female students.Two questionnaires were distributed on 139 students. The first questionnaire was on the impact of patterns of family climate on self-concept and the second one about self-concept. Then the researcher analyzed the results of each item in the questionnaire using appropriated statistical methods, calculated the correlation between self-concept and patterns of family climate using the Pearson correlation coefficient, and G-test to find the difference between correlation coefficients.The results showed a positive statistical significance relationship between family climate patterns on one hand and between self-concept in all its dimensions on the other hand.

TheLiber de orbe, attributed to Māshā'allāh (fl. 762–ca. 815) in the list of Gerard of Cremona's translations, stands out as one of the few identifiable sources for the indirect knowledge of Peripatetic physics and cosmology at the very time Aristotle's works on natural philosophy themselves were translated into Latin, from the 1130s onward. This physics is expounded in an opening series of chapters on the bodily constitution of the universe, while the central section of the treatise covers astronomical subjects, and the remaining parts deal with meteorology and the vegetal realm. Assuming that Gerard of Cremona's translation of theLiber de orbecorresponds to the twenty-seven chapter version that circulated especially during the thirteenth and fourteenth centuries, it was, however, not this version, but a forty-chapter expansion thereof that became influential as early as the 1140s. It may have originated in Spain, as indicated, among others, by a reference to the difference of visibility of a lunar eclipse between Spain and Mecca. Unlike the twenty-seven chapterLiber de orbe, this expanded and also partly modified text remains in manuscript, and none of the three copies known so far gives a title or mentions Māshā'allāh as an author. Instead, the thirteenth-century witness that is now in New York attributes the work to an Alcantarus:Explicit liber Alcantari Caldeorum philosophi. While no Arabic original of the twenty-seven chapterLiber de orbehas come to light yet, Taro Mimura of the University of Manchester recently identified a manuscript that partly corresponds to the forty-chapter Latin text, as well as a shorter version thereof.

A milking experiment with range, single-suckled beef cows was conducted over two lactations in 1976 and 1977 at the University of Alberta Research Ranch. A total of 428 cows were milked, ranging from 2 to 10 yr of age and representing four breed groups of Herefords and crossbreds of traditional beef and dairy breeds. Measurements of milk were taken in June and September each year. Milk was extracted following an intrajugular injection of 20 IU of oxytocin. Samples were analyzed for butterfat percent, protein percent and lactose percent. Age and breed of dam differences in milk yields, constituent percentages and yields were assessed. Least squares means of yields pooled over the two periods each year indicated that dams with Holstein and Brown Swiss breeding (DS) yielded more milk than beef crossbreds and purebred Herefords. Average milk yields estimated over 24 h ranged from 5.7 kg/day for Herefords to 7.8 kg/day for DS dams. Compared to 2-yr olds at 100%, 3-yr olds produced 125%, 4-yr olds 136% and mature cows 139% greater yield. The difference between June and September yields was evident between breed groups. Hereford milk production exhibited the greatest decline over 87 days compared to all other crossbreds and DS were the most persistent. Mature cows maintained milk yields better than younger cows, and 2-yr old milk yields declined most noticeably. All crossbred groups produced less butterfat percent and lactose percent content than the Herefords, yet yielded more total energy. All constituent percentages were higher than those reported for commercial dairy cattle. All constituent percentages increased significantly from June to September at approximately 130 days in lactation. A significant decline was noted for all constituent yields in September. Dairy crossbreds demonstrated the highest persistency for all constituent yields. Beef Synthetic dams were intermediate in yield persistency. Average milk yields had negative (P < 0.05) correlations with average constituent percentages. Inter-correlations among constituent percentages were variable and generally small and negative.
